Significance of Mental Health Support

Mental health is a crucial aspect of overall well-being. It affects how individuals think, feel, and act. Proper mental health support can lead to:

  • Improved quality of life
  • Better relationships with family and friends
  • Increased productivity and efficiency at work
  • Reduced risk of chronic diseases

Mental health clinics play an essential role in providing support and resources for individuals dealing with various mental health issues such as anxiety, depression, bipolar disorder, and more.

Services Offered at Mental Health Clinic Grand Prairie

Clinics in Grand Prairie offer a wide array of services to cater to different mental health needs, including:

  1. Individual Counseling: Personalized sessions focusing on personal challenges.
  2. Group Therapy: Collaborative settings that provide peer support and shared experiences.
  3. Medication Management: Supervision and adjustments of medication to ensure effectiveness.
  4. Psychiatric Evaluation: Thorough assessments to pin down specific mental health conditions.
  5. Crisis Intervention: Immediate assistance during mental health emergencies.

FAQs About Mental Health Clinics in Grand Prairie

Here are a few frequently asked questions to help demystify what these clinics offer:

What should I expect during my first visit?

During your initial visit, you will likely undergo an assessment where a mental health professional will ask questions regarding your medical history and current mental health status to tailor a treatment plan that suits your needs.

How can I schedule an appointment?

Many clinics offer online scheduling options or you can call their office directly to set up an appointment. Ensure to have your insurance information handy if applicable.

Do I need a referral to see a specialist?

It depends on your insurance coverage. Some plans require a referral, while others do not. It’s best to check with your insurance provider beforehand.
